Printer T-Shirt Machine Overview
A printer t-shirt machine is a device used to print designs and text onto t-shirts, hoodies, and other fabrics. These machines are popular in the garment and fashion industries, allowing for fast and high-quality production of custom prints. The main purpose of a printer t-shirt machine is to enable businesses to mass-produce custom apparel without the need for manual labor.
The key components and parts of a printer t-shirt machine include the print head, ink reservoirs, feeding system, and control panel. The print head is responsible for depositing ink onto the fabric, while the ink reservoirs store the ink needed for the printing process. The feeding system ensures that the fabric is fed smoothly and evenly through the machine, and the control panel allows the user to adjust settings and monitor the printing process.
The main types of printer t-shirt machines are direct-to-garment (DTG) printers and screen printing machines. DTG printers deposit ink directly onto the fabric, creating high-quality prints with vibrant colors. However, they are the most expensive option and can be slow in production. Screen printing machines, on the other hand, use stencils and ink to print designs onto the fabric, making them a cost-effective option for mass production.

Design and Printing Options

When it comes to designing and printing t-shirts using a printer t-shirt machine, having flexibility and versatility in terms of design file formats and printing options is crucial. A wide range of file formats and image types support this flexibility.
Supported Design File Formats
The printer t-shirt machine supports various design file formats, including PNG, JPEG, GIF, EPS, and SVG. These file formats cater to different design approaches and requirements. For instance, PNG and GIF are ideal for designs with transparent or multi-color backgrounds, while JPEG is suitable for photographic images. EPS and SVG, on the other hand, are vector-based formats that can be scaled up or down without losing image quality.
Differences Between Raster and Vector Graphics
Raster and vector graphics are two distinct types of image formats. Raster graphics, such as JPEG and PNG, are made up of pixels and are suitable for photographic images or designs with smooth color gradients. Vector graphics, like EPS and SVG, use mathematical equations to draw shapes and lines, resulting in scalable and editable designs.
Importance of Image Resolution for T-Shirt Printing
Image resolution plays a critical role in t-shirt printing. A high-resolution image ensures crisp and clear reproduction on the t-shirt, while a low-resolution image can result in pixelated or blurry prints. The recommended resolution for t-shirt printing is typically around 300 DPI (dots per inch) or higher.
Color Modes and Profiles for Accurate Color Representation
Color modes and profiles are essential for achieving accurate color representation in t-shirt printing. The most common color modes are CMYK (cyan, magenta, yellow, and black) and RGB (red, green, and blue). CMYK is suitable for print-based applications, while RGB is ideal for digital displays. Additionally, using a color profile that matches the t-shirt material and ink type ensures accurate color representation.

Direct-to-Garment Printing (DTG)
Direct-to-garment printing is a digital printing method that involves printing directly onto the t-shirt using inkjet technology. This method is ideal for printing small quantities of intricate designs, allowing for high-resolution images and photorealistic graphics.
DTG printing uses water-based inks, which are eco-friendly and gentle on the skin.
Advantages of DTG Printing:
- High-quality images and photorealistic graphics
- Water-based inks are eco-friendly and gentle on the skin
- Ideal for small quantities and intricate designs
- Rapid production time, enabling quick turnaround
Disadvantages of DTG Printing:
- Higher initial investment cost
- May not be suitable for large quantities or heavy usage
- Requires specialized equipment and maintenance
Sublimation Printing
Sublimation printing is a heat transfer method that involves printing onto a special paper, which is then heated to transfer the design onto the t-shirt. This method is ideal for printing full-color designs, logos, and photographs onto polyester or cotton-poly blends.
Advantages of Sublimation Printing:
- Full-color designs, logos, and photographs can be printed
- Ideal for printing onto polyester or cotton-poly blends
- Cost-effective for large quantities
- Easy to produce and maintain
Disadvantages of Sublimation Printing:
- Not suitable for printing directly onto t-shirts
- Requires specialized paper and equipment
- May not be suitable for intricate designs or small quantities
Screen Printing
Screen printing is a traditional method that involves using screens to apply ink onto the t-shirt. This method is ideal for printing large quantities of bold, vibrant designs, and is often used for mass-produced apparel.
Advantages of Screen Printing:
- Bold, vibrant designs can be printed
- Ideal for large quantities and mass-produced apparel
- Cost-effective for production runs
- Easy to produce and maintain
Disadvantages of Screen Printing:
- Not ideal for intricate designs or small quantities
- Requires specialized equipment and screens
- May not be suitable for printing directly onto t-shirts
